Amsterdam: Elsevier B.V., v. 199, p. 252-257, 2010.0920-5632http://hdl.handle.net/11449/24089The light anti-quark and quark distribution in the proton, as well as the neutron to proton ratio of the structure functions, extracted from experimental data, are well fitted by a, statistical model of linear-confined quarks. The parameters of the model are given by a temperature, which is adjusted by the Gottfried sum-rule violation, and two chemical potentials given by the corresponding up (u) and down (d) quark normalizations in the nucleon. The quark energy levels are generated by a relativistic linear-confined scalar plus vector potential.252-257engQuark sea asymmetry of the nucleonArtigo10.1016/j.nuclphysbps.2010.02.039WOS:000283271500039Acesso restrito86212588459563488621258845956348
